Description
Verfahren zur Darstellung eines Quecksilbersalzes der komplexen Bismutylgallussäure. Es wurde gefunden, dass eine komplexe Wismutverbindung der Gallussäure mit Quecksilbersalzen zu einer Verbindung zu sammentritt, die als Quecksilbersalz der kom plexen Bismutylgallussäure anzusehen ist.
Die Darstellung der neuen Verbindung kann in der Weise geschehen, dass die komplexe Bismutylgallussäure in Form ihrer Alkali salze, welche man dadurch erhalten kann, dass man eine überschüssige Mineralsäure enthaltende Lösung eines Wismutsalzes mit Gallussäure oder deren Alkalisalzen versetzt und durch Zusatz von Wasser die hydro- lytische Abscheidung des Wismutsalzes her beiführt, mit Salzen des Quecksilbers um gesetzt wird.
Das Präparat soll bei der Behandlung der Syphilis Verwendung finden. Der Ge halt des Präparates an Wismut und Queck silber schwankt je nach der Menge der an gewandten ]Komponenten. Seine Giftigkeit ist geringer als die der wismutfreien Ver bindungen mit gleichem Gehalt an Queck silber; anderseits ist im Tierversuch die the- rapeutische Wirkung des Wismuts durch die Quecksilberkomponente verstärkt.
<I>Beispiel:</I> 4,1 gr basisch gallussaures Wismut wer den in 15 cm' Wasser und 10 cm' doppelt normaler Natronlauge gelöst und mit einer Lösung von 2,7 gr Quecksilberchlorid in 50 cm' Wasser vereinigt. Beim Eingiessen in Alkohol fällt ein braunroter Niederschlag aus, der nach dem Trocknen 31,8 % Queck silber und 81,7 % Wismut enthält. Die Sub stanz ist löslich in Natronlauge, enthält also sowohl das Wismut wie das Quecksilber in maskierter Form.
Process for the preparation of a mercury salt of the complex bismuthylgallic acid. It has been found that a complex bismuth compound of gallic acid comes together with mercury salts to form a compound which is to be regarded as the mercury salt of the complex bismuthyl gallic acid.
The preparation of the new compound can be done in such a way that the complex bismuthylgallic acid salts in the form of its alkali, which can be obtained by adding gallic acid or its alkali salts to a solution of a bismuth salt containing excess mineral acid and adding water to Lytic deposition of the bismuth salt brings about, is set with salts of mercury.
The preparation is said to be used in the treatment of syphilis. The bismuth and mercury content of the preparation varies according to the amount of components used. Its toxicity is lower than that of the bismuth-free compounds with the same mercury content; on the other hand, in animal experiments, the therapeutic effect of bismuth is enhanced by the mercury component.
<I> Example: </I> 4.1 g of alkaline gallic acid bismuth are dissolved in 15 cm 'water and 10 cm' double normal sodium hydroxide solution and combined with a solution of 2.7 g of mercury chloride in 50 cm 'of water. When poured into alcohol, a brownish-red precipitate separates out which, after drying, contains 31.8% mercury and 81.7% bismuth. The substance is soluble in caustic soda, so it contains both bismuth and mercury in masked form.
